Memory chips are projected to consume 68% of the capital expenditure for the world's nine largest cloud service providers in 2027. This represents a significant increase from the 47% share recorded in 2024, according to market research firm TrendForce.

The total addressable market for this spending is expanding rapidly. TrendForce estimates combined spending by these providers at $272 billion in 2024, rising to $466 billion in 2025, $922 billion in 2026, and $1.383 trillion in 2027.

Price Drivers Behind the Shift

The increasing share of memory in total capex is driven by rising component prices rather than just volume growth. Server DRAM contract prices rose a cumulative 64% in the second half of 2025. TrendForce expects a further 270% increase across 2026.

Enterprise solid-state drive prices, representing the NAND flash segment, rose about 35% in the second half of 2025 and are projected to gain 235% in 2026. High-bandwidth memory (HBM), critical for AI accelerators, could see price increases of 70% to 140% in 2027.

What the Numbers Show

Applying the projected 68% memory share to the $1.383 trillion total capex forecast for 2027 implies approximately $940 billion will be directed specifically toward memory components in that single year. This concentration highlights memory as the dominant cost center in AI infrastructure buildouts.

Market Response and Risks

As memory absorbs a larger portion of budgets, cloud providers may respond by reducing memory capacity per system, reworking RDIMM configurations, or shifting toward custom AI chips with hardwired model architectures. Higher memory costs also provide suppliers like Nvidia Corp justification to raise their own prices.

Micron Technology Inc (NASDAQ: MU) has promoted Manish Bhatia and Dr. Scott DeBoer to expanded leadership roles aimed at accelerating its artificial intelligence memory strategy. The appointments take effect immediately.

Bhatia assumes the role of president and chief operating officer. He will oversee global operations and business units with accountability for the operating profit and loss statement. His scope includes capital investment, manufacturing execution, customer demand, pricing and delivery.

DeBoer is appointed president and chief technology and products officer. He will lead the memory and storage roadmap and oversee Micron Research Labs. The lab focuses on breakthrough memory and compute technologies for the next decade.

Executive Transition

Sumit Sadana transitions from executive vice president and chief business officer to Senior Advisor to the CEO. Sanjay Mehrotra, chairman and CEO, thanked Sadana for deepening customer partnerships and shaping strategy for the AI era.

Leadership Background

Bhatia joined Micron in 2017. He has led global operations including manufacturing, supply chain and quality. Under his tenure, the company built a technology-enabled operating model focused on smart manufacturing.

DeBoer joined Micron in 1995. He led the development of 15 technology nodes. He also expanded technical partnerships with customers and suppliers to deliver differentiated solutions at scale.

What the Numbers Show

The restructuring separates operational execution from product innovation. Bhatia’s mandate covers P&L and manufacturing while DeBoer focuses on R&D and roadmap. This split aligns leadership directly with the dual drivers of AI demand: supply capacity and technological differentiation.
